摘要:本文将探讨手机短信验证源码的安全性和高效性。通过对源码的深入解析,我们将揭示其工作原理,同时强调确保验证过程安全无虞的重要性。我们将探讨如何采取有效措施,防止短信验证码被恶意获取或滥用,以保障用户信息安全和系统的稳定运行。本文旨在为读者提供一个全面、简洁的关于手机短信验证源码的概述,并强调安全性和效率的关键性。
手机短信验证作为一种常见的身份验证手段,广泛应用于各种场景,本文将详细介绍手机短信验证的源码实现,并结合实际应用,解析其在“”中的应用价值。

手机短信验证是通过发送验证码到用户手机以验证用户身份的方式,用户输入手机号后,系统调用短信接口发送验证码,用户收到验证码后输入进行验证。
1、服务端源码实现:
(1)接收用户输入的手机号并进行格式校验;
(2)通过调用“”提供的稳定、高效的短信服务接口,发送验证码;
(3)将验证码存储到数据库或缓存中,与手机号绑定;
(4)处理第三方短信服务返回的响应。
以下是一个简单的Python示例代码,展示如何实现服务端发送短信验证码的功能,其中集成了“”的短信服务API。
2、客户端源码实现:
(1)用户输入手机号并提交给服务端;
(2)接收服务端发送的验证码;
(3)用户输入收到的验证码并提交给服务端进行验证,在客户端开发中,可以结合“”的其他服务,如消息推送,向用户发送相关的通知或提醒。
1、提高系统安全性:通过手机短信验证,结合“”的安全服务,进一步增强系统的安全防护能力,确保用户身份的真实性,防止恶意注册、攻击等行为。
2、提高用户体验:方便用户注册、找回密码等操作,提高用户体验。
3、防止机器人爬取和接口滥用:通过短信验证,有效防止机器人爬取网站或应用的内容,保护数据的安全。
4、结合“”的其他服务:在实际应用中,可以结合数据分析、用户行为分析等,优化系统的性能和用户体验。“”的稳定、高效服务能够支持开发者构建更安全、更智能的应用。
随着移动互联网的发展和安全需求的提高,手机短信验证将继续发挥重要作用,本文详细介绍了手机短信验证的源码实现和应用价值,并结合“”的实际应用场景进行了展示,开发者需要不断学习和掌握新技术,以适应不断变化的市场需求和技术趋势,为用户提供更好的身份安全和隐私保护解决方案。